+ Responder ao Tópico



  1. #1

    Padrão Problema com placa de rede no slackware

    E ai pessoal, eu tenho uma placa mãe da Abit a NF7-S2G que tem chipset NForce2 e eu estou com problema para instalar o driver para minha placa de rede "IC Plus IP1000 Family Gigabit Ethernet Adapter" (Onboard). Pois eu estou tentando usar a distribuição BlackTrack 2.0 (baseada no slack) e ele não detecta a placa de rede automaticamente. Alguem pode me dizer se existe algum driver para o slack e como eu poderia instalar.

    Obrigado galera,
    rafaboss
    Última edição por rafaboss; 25-03-2007 às 04:57.

  2. #2

    Padrão

    cara...

    quando se trata de hardware, o que vai diferenciar a detecćão ou não, é o kernel, e não a distro...

    qual versão do kernel vc está usando no slack?



  3. #3

    Padrão

    Citação Postado originalmente por lucianogf Ver Post
    cara...

    quando se trata de hardware, o que vai diferenciar a detecćão ou não, é o kernel, e não a distro...

    qual versão do kernel vc está usando no slack?
    Certo, eu não conheco muito linux. O Kernel que eu estou usando é o 2.6 (BackTrack 2.0). A e tambem a placa de rede é onboard. Por que será que o kernel não ta conseguindo detectar a placa então?

  4. #4

    Padrão

    Eu uso uma placa IC Plus aqui, mas não onboard. O módulo dela no slack é o sundance. Tenta aí:
    # modprobe sundance

    Aqui, eu tive que baixar o fonte e compilar o modulo.



  5. #5

    Padrão

    tá... vc está com o kernel 2.6, mas 2.6 oq? 2.6.8? 2.6.12? 2.6.20?

    já tive problemas com placa marvell quando usava kernel 2.6.15.5, tive que baixar o driver do site e instalar manualmente...

  6. #6

    Padrão

    Da uma ajuda ai pra eu ver a versão do kernel detalhada, eu peguei essa (2.6) pelo kernelversion no console...
    Ah e antoni não foi aqui com esse módulo do sundance.

    Falou



  7. #7

    Padrão

    para ver qual a versão do kernel

    Código :
    uname -r

  8. #8

    Padrão

    Luciano valeu mesmo pela ajuda que vc esta dando aqui. Então a versão do kernel da distribuição que eu estou usando.
    Kernel: 2.60.20-BT-PwnSauce-NOSMP



  9. #9

    Padrão

    Citação Postado originalmente por rafaboss Ver Post
    Luciano valeu mesmo pela ajuda que vc esta dando aqui. Então a versão do kernel da distribuição que eu estou usando.
    Kernel: 2.60.20-BT-PwnSauce-NOSMP
    Agora da um lspci e posta o resultado p/gente ver
    # lspci -v | grep Ether

    (preste atencao ao "E" maiusculo)

  10. #10

    Padrão

    Citação Postado originalmente por antoni Ver Post
    Agora da um lspci e posta o resultado p/gente ver
    # lspci -v | grep Ether

    (preste atencao ao "E" maiusculo)
    pode usar:

    Código :
    # lspci -v | grep -i ether

    -i - case insensitivo, pode usar "Ether", "EtHeR", "ETHER" ou "ether' q será tudo a mesma coisa, igual um monte de japoneis em cima de um caminhão...



  11. #11

    Padrão

    Citação Postado originalmente por lucianogf Ver Post
    pode usar:

    Código :
    # lspci -v | grep -i ether

    -i - case insensitivo, pode usar "Ether", "EtHeR", "ETHER" ou "ether' q será tudo a mesma coisa, igual um monte de japoneis em cima de um caminhão...
    Vivendo e aprendendo!
    Excelente dica. Obrigado amigo!

  12. #12

    Padrão

    desculpa pela demora...então eu rodei o comando e mostrou isso:
    Código :
     Ethernet Controller: Sundance Technology Inc: Unknown Device 1023 (rev 41)



  13. #13

    Padrão

    você já foi no sítio do fabricante da placa pra ver se tem os drivers para linux?

  14. #14

    Padrão

    Provavelmente vc tera que ir no site do fabricante, baixar o fonte e compilar o modulo p/ essa placa. Foi o que aconteceu aqui com uma placa IC plus pci que eu usava.



  15. #15

    Padrão

    blz já baixei aqui, agora é muito difícil de compilar?

  16. #16

    Padrão

    Citação Postado originalmente por rafaboss Ver Post
    blz já baixei aqui, agora é muito difícil de compilar?
    tem que ver no arquivo de instrucoes que acompanha o driver. Geralmente, é so:
    tar -xvzf nome_do_arquivo_baixado
    cd nome_do_arquivo_baixado
    ./make
    ./make install

    cp nome_do_modulo /localizacao_dos_modulos_do_kernel
    modprobe nome_do_modulo

    O kernel deve estar em /lib/modules (ai tem uma lista de versoes, p/ descobrir a sua, digite uname -r)
    Deve ter um arquivo chamado readme ou readme.txt com instrucoes de instalacao.



  17. #17

    Padrão

    não sei esse driver, mas o da marvell tinha o install.sh era só executar que ele compilava, instalava e ativava o módulo...

    mas como dito acima, aveja o arquivo de instrucões que acompanha o driver...